Last week we let it rip that Joaquin Phoenix, who had reportedly been in talks to play Doctor Strange in Marvel's upcoming movie of the same name, was out for the count and had declined the role. Now, we're hearing that Ewan McGregor - best known for his turns in Star Wars: Episodes I, II and III and Trainspotting - is being considered for the part. Which is... well, completely unexpected, to say the least. Okay, so, as it stands, all we know is that Marvel have been "looking" at the actor, which doesn't really give much away. Still, the fact that McGregor has been approached - or has possibly met with studio heads - opens up a lot of possibilities for the future of the Doctor Strange flick.
